Extreme Spring Tension Can Snap Steel Parts with Explosive Kinetic Force

Garage door springs are built to counterbalance hundreds of pounds of door weight. Torsion springs twist under pressure, while extension springs stretch and contract as the door moves. That stored force is what helps the door lift smoothly, but it also makes spring work risky when handled without proper tools and training.

Sudden release can send metal parts, cables, or tools moving with dangerous speed. A trained garage door repairman understands how to control that tension during removal, adjustment, and replacement. This is why spring repair should never be treated like a simple household hardware project.

Misjudging the Wire Size Causes Early Door Failure and Track Damage

Garage door springs must match the door’s weight, height, drum size, and track setup. Wire size, spring length, inside diameter, and wind direction all affect how the door balances. The wrong spring may allow the door to move, but it may not move safely or evenly.

Incorrect sizing can cause the door to slam, rise too quickly, strain the opener, or travel crooked in the tracks. Over time, that imbalance can damage rollers, hinges, cables, and track brackets. Replacing garage door spring parts requires accurate measurements, not guesswork based on appearance alone.

A Sudden Spring Break Lets a Heavy Door Drop Instantly like a Guillotine

A broken spring can leave the door without the support it needs to stay controlled. If the door is open or partly open when the spring fails, the full weight may shift suddenly. This can create a serious hazard for people, pets, vehicles, and anything stored near the opening.

Imbalanced Tension Warps Your Expensive Automatic Garage Opener Motor

Garage door openers are not designed to lift the full weight of an unbalanced door. Their job is to guide a properly balanced system through its travel. If spring tension is weak or uneven, the opener motor may strain every time the door moves.

Long-term strain can damage gears, rails, belts, chains, and motor components. Garage door opener installation may be necessary when the opener is old or failing, but a new opener will still struggle if the door balance is wrong. Spring condition should always be checked before blaming the opener alone.

Worn Lift Cables Easily Fray and Snap While You Wind the New Coils

Lift cables work alongside the spring system, so their condition matters during replacement. Frayed, rusted, kinked, or loose cables may not hold properly once new tension is added. A weak cable can fail while the system is being adjusted or soon after the door returns to regular use.

Cable inspection should happen before the repair is considered complete. If the cables are worn, replacing only the spring may leave another safety issue in place. A skilled repairman checks drums, cable wraps, bottom brackets, and tension balance so the new spring does not expose a hidden weak point.

Amateur Mistakes Frequently Leave the Overhead Door Crooked in Its Tracks

A crooked door usually means the system is not lifting evenly. Incorrect spring tension, slipped cables, bent tracks, or uneven drum alignment can all cause one side to rise faster than the other. This can make the door jam, scrape, or pull against the opener.
